It is stated as "The minimum frequency of incident light to produce a photoelectric effect is called threshold frequency or cut off frequency." The light having a frequency less than the threshold frequency cannot photoelectrons from the metal surface, so no photoelectric effect is observed.. Below is the formula for understanding the relationship between frequency and period of alternating current waveform: f = 1 / t. t = 1 / f. where: f = frequency.
